New Error Message I've never seen

Featured Replies

Has anyone seen this error message before upon attempting to startup LSPDFR.dll? Seems that I can start the plugin in-game and it not crash, but I can't auto-load it without crashing.

Apparently it was SHVDN means ScriptHookVDotNet and there was a script that was interfering with startup called NoMoreFeatheringV4, upon removing this script the game launched perfectly fine. Not sure if there is a problem with it or not.

I assume what happened is NMF is outdated, therefore not working and not allowing the game to load.  There are some plugins and scripts that will continue to work while being outdated, and some that will just crash your game if you try and use them.
